Slow Cooker Thanksgiving Turkey

Throw this together before work in your slow cooker, and come home to the smells of Thanksgiving! This could not be any easier. Just whip up a few side dishes and you’re set!

Prep Time:
15 mins
Cook Time:
8 hrs
Total Time:
8 hrs 15 mins
Yield:
12 servings
Servings:
12

Ingredients

  • 5 slices bacon
  • 1 (5 1/2 pound) bone-in turkey breast, skin removed
  • ½ teaspoon garlic pepper
  • 1 (10.5 ounce) can turkey gravy
  • 2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
  • 1 tablespoon Worcestershire sauce
  • 1 teaspoon dried sage

Directions

Step 1
Place bacon in a skillet over medium-high heat, and cook until evenly brown. Drain and crumble.

Step 2
Spray a slow cooker with cooking spray. Place turkey in the slow cooker. Season with garlic pepper. In a bowl, mix the bacon, gravy, flour, Worcestershire sauce, and sage. Pour over turkey in the slow cooker.

Step 3
Cover slow cooker, and cook turkey 8 hours on Low.
